The currency pair MKD/GYD is the shortened term for the Macedonian Denar against the Guyanese Dollar pair, or cross for the currencies of North Macedonia (Republic Of) and Guyana. The currency pair indicates how many Guyanese Dollar (the quote currency) are needed to purchase one Macedonian Denar (the base currency).
